Features & Capabilities

PyConsole is a Chrome extension that provides an interactive Python shell right in your browser. It mimics a traditional REPL environment while offering the enhanced capabilities of the browser ecosystem.

With PyConsole, you can execute Python snippets, leverage widely-used data analysis libraries like NumPy and pandas, and create rich visualizations with libraries such as Altair, Plotly, Matplotlib, and Bokeh. Its user-friendly interface lets you manage your session easily, including the option to delete unwanted commands to keep your workspace tidy.

Ideal for developers, data analysts, and learners, PyConsole facilitates quick Python experimentation without leaving the browser environment, streamlining coding and data exploration tasks.

Is PyConsole: Python Shell Uncomplicated Safe?

Risk impact
Risk impact measures the level of extra permissions an extension has access to. A low risk impact extension cannot do much harms, whereas a high risk impact extension can do a lot of damage like stealing your password, bypassing your security settings, and accessing your personal data. High risk impact extensions are not necessarily malicious. However, if they do turn malicious, they can be very harmful.

PyConsole: Python Shell Uncomplicated does not require any sensitive permissions.

Risk likelihood
Risk likelihood measures the probability that a Firefox add-on may turn malicious. This is determined by the publisher and the Firefox add-on reputation on Firefox Add-ons Store, the amount of time the Firefox add-on has been around, and other signals about the Firefox add-on. Our algorithms are not perfect, and are subject to change as we discover new ways to detect malicious extensions. We recommend that you always exercise caution when installing a Firefox add-on.

PyConsole: Python Shell Uncomplicated has earned a fairly good reputation and likely can be trusted.
